Spécifications

Attribut Valeur
Series TMS320C66x
Part Status Active
Type Fixed/Floating Point
Interface EBI/EMI, I2C, PCIe, SPI, TSIP, UART, 10/100/1000 Ethernet
Clock Rate 1GHz
Non - Volatile Memory ROM (128kB)
On - Chip RAM 8.5MB
Voltage - I / O 1.0V, 1.5V, 1.8V
Voltage - Core 1.00V
Operating Temperature 0°C ~ 85°C (TC)
Mounting Type Surface Mount
Package / Case 841-BFBGA, FCBGA
Supplier Device Package 841-FCBGA (24x24)
Base Product Number TMS320

Description

The TMS320C6678ACYP is a high-performance digital signal processor (DSP) from Texas Instruments, part of the C667x family. It features a multi-core architecture with eight C66x DSP cores, each capable of executing up to 8 instructions per clock cycle, enabling advanced parallel processing for demanding applications. Designed for real-time processing, it supports high bandwidth and low latency, making it ideal for applications in telecommunications, industrial automation, and medical imaging.
The processor supports various connectivity options, including PCIe, SRIO, and Gigabit Ethernet, facilitating integration into complex systems. It operates at a maximum clock frequency of 1.25 GHz and includes extensive on-chip memory options, such as L2 and L3 cache, which enhance data processing speed.
The device also offers extensive development support through the TI Code Composer Studio and a range of libraries optimized for its architecture, promoting efficient algorithm implementation. Overall, the TMS320C6678ACYP is suited for applications requiring high computational performance and versatility in digital signal processing tasks.
